Once I got this baby done, I started on the Baby Barnyard quilt.  The Baby Barnyard is made from scraps from the Stars of the Barnyard quilt...even the back.  I made 1.5" red gingham sashing and a 3" border, also in gingham.  I did have to make the two little blocks on either side of the animal block in the center.  They were a bit more difficult than I thought they would be :p  In keeping with my frugal goal, I went totally scrappy for the binding.  There were two fabrics from the Stars of the barnyard that I did not use in the Stars of the Barnyard quilt that I used here in the Baby Barnyard.  They were too girly for the little boy for whome the Stars of the Barnyard is for.  Here is the photo shoot.

#2 I've got to get the Baby Barnyard quilt done before my cousins baby shower Friday night.  It shouldn't be a problem.
I consulted with Becky at Morganson's yesterday and decided to do small red gingham sashing in between the blocks and have a red gingham out side border with brown dot binding.  I've got brown minky for the back.  I may need to piece the back with a little blue barnyard animals ;)
